Backjets
Rotate the outer ring until the backjet icon is flashing and press OK. The backjet pulsing action will
start at medium speed. The backjets pulse from the bottom of the whirlpool toward the top, with
water flow and pulse action occurring from two backjets at a time.
NOTE: If the water level falls below the water level sensors, the backjets will stop. The backjet icon and
indicator bar on the user keypad will flash. The backjets will automatically restart when the water level
covers the sensors.
To increase or decrease the backjet pulsing action, press either the up or down arrow buttons on the
keypad, while the backjet mode is active.
To increase or decrease the flow volume to the backjets, rotate the outer ring to the Flexjet mode,
press OK to activate the mode, and press either the up or down arrows on the keypad. This also
increases or decreases the flow to all modes.
Press OK while the backjet mode is active, to turn off the backjets.
